The street in brief

Nile Street is mostly flats. The median sale price is £187,500, about 58% below the typical BA1 sale. On floor area that works out near £4,875 per square metre, in line with the district's £4,831. Recent sales are too thin to call a trend for the street itself; BA1 prices as a whole have been rising. HM Land Registry records 8 sales across 4 homes since 2001.

Nile Street's £187,500 median sits about 58% below BA1's £450,000; on floor space it runs £4,875/m² against the district's £4,831/m².

Street and BA1 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.
